H2S is a Brønsted acid, because it is donating a proton to the water. It is also a Lewis acid, because it is accepting a pair of electrons to form the O-H bond in hydronium ion. H2S has two lone pairs on the S, so it can also act as a Lewis base. In the presence of a strong acid like H2SO4, the H2S becomes protonated.

Webh2s ---> 2h+ + s2- Due to the suppressed degree of dissociation of H2S, the concentration S2- ion is produced low. The suppression of the degree of ionisation of a weak electrolyte (weak acid or base) by addition of some strong electrolyte having a common ion is called Common ion effect. When an acid dissociates in water to form H + \text{H}^+ H + start text ... For example, I … christopher paul kornegayWebMar 23, 2011 · H2Se is a stronger acid than H2S. The bond energy of H2Se is less than H2S, making it easier for the hydrogen atom to leave the molecule.
